您的位置:

深入了解Linux Firmware

一、Linux Firmware 与自身电脑驱动冲突

在使用Linux操作系统时,一个常见的问题是硬件设备与操作系统本身的兼容性问题,其中一种情况是Linux Firmware与自身电脑驱动冲突。

首先,在解决这种问题之前,需要了解什么是Linux Firmware。简单来说,Linux Firmware是一种用于操作系统的固件程序,用于控制设备和硬件实现特定功能,例如无线网卡、蓝牙设备等。在Linux设备驱动中,一些基本的硬件功能是通过操作系统中的固件文件实现的。这个文件通常被称为Linux Firmware。

如果您遇到系统启动时的“missing firmware”错误,这可能意味着您尝试使用与Linux内核不兼容的设备。因此,您需要下载并安装新的固件文件或调整操作系统以更好地支持您的硬件设备。如果您安装了新的固件文件但仍然遇到问题,可能需要检查驱动程序的配置文件以确保两者之间没有冲突。


sudo apt-get install firmware-realtek
sudo update-initramfs -u

如上是一个示例,这段代码将为您安装Realtek无线网卡的Firmware。

二、Linux Firmware 安装

在Linux系统中安装Linux Firmware是一个非常简单的过程。所有需要的文件都可以通过软件包管理器轻松地下载和安装。

以下是流程:

  1. 打开终端
  2. 输入以下命令 sudo apt-get install linux-firmware
  3. 按照软件包管理器中的指示操作

在安装完成后,系统将自动检测您的设备并使用新的固件。如果您遇到任何问题,需要重新启动系统,以确保新的设备驱动程序已正确加载。几乎所有固件更新都需要重新启动才能生效。

三、Linux Firmware Bug

与任何软件一样,Linux Firmware也可能会出现Bug。这些Bug可能会导致设备问题或崩溃,因此需要及时处理。幸运的是,Linux社区有一套明确的过程来反馈固件Bug和解决这些问题,具体流程如下:

  1. 首先确认Bug:
  2. 在确认之前,需要确保设备上运行的固件是最新的。可以访问设备制造商或开源社区的网站查找最新版本的固件。

  3. 提交Bug报告:
  4. 在提交Bug报告之前,请查看已有的Bug报告列表。如果您的Bug是一个新问题,请提供尽可能具体的信息,包括设备型号、设备使用的操作系统及其版本、发生问题的步骤等。在提交报告时,请考虑是否能够为其他人在未来提供有用的信息。

  5. 协助调试:
  6. 如果您有时间和技能,可以尝试协助开发人员调试并修复问题。为了协助调试,提供尽可能多的详细信息非常重要。

最后,无论您是否遇到了问题,使用最新版本的Linux Firmware都是非常重要的。固件开发人员通常会定期发布新版本的固件,以解决现有的Bug,并添加新的功能。因此,保持您的设备最新是关键。

总结

通过上述内容的介绍,我们已经了解到了Linux Firmware与自身电脑驱动冲突的处理方法,Linux Firmware的安装步骤以及解决过程中的Bug。这些知识可以帮助我们更好地使用Linux系统,并且在使用过程中遇到问题时能够及时解决。